Unhooking chains from flask.

The employee thought the drag flask was set squarely on the ground. Unknown to him was the there was a chunk of [REDACTED] holding up the flask. The sand gave way crushing the employee 's right foot.

Right foot 2nd metatarsal fracture.

H-Frame Drag Flask

A flask was lowered down and rested on sand instead of the ground. EE had his foot under the flask without realizing. The sand gave way and the flask fell on top of the right foot causing a fracture
